The Strengthening Bond: Bitcoin and Gold’s Parallel Journey
Since March, a noticeable trend has been developing: Bitcoin and gold are moving in tandem. This strengthened correlation offers a potential safe harbor for investors facing the storms of a banking crisis and the choppy waters of rising interest rates. Think of it as a dual-layered shield against economic uncertainty.
But why this newfound friendship? Several factors are at play:
- Banking Instability: The closure of crypto-friendly banks acted as a catalyst. Investors, seeking refuge from traditional financial institutions, turned towards decentralized alternatives like Bitcoin. Gold, a classic safe haven, naturally benefited from this flight to safety, and Bitcoin followed suit.
- Inflationary Pressures: With concerns about inflation lingering, investors are seeking assets that can hold their value. Both Bitcoin, with its limited supply, and gold, a historically recognized store of value, fit this bill.
- Loss of Faith in Traditional Systems: The current economic climate has shaken confidence in traditional financial systems. This has led some investors to explore alternative assets like Bitcoin and gold, perceived as being outside the direct control of governments and central banks.
Bitcoin Ascends: Challenging Gold’s Safe Haven Status?
While gold has long been the go-to safe haven asset, Bitcoin is increasingly being considered a viable alternative, and in some cases, even a preferred one. Why? Let’s break it down:
Feature | Gold | Bitcoin |
---|---|---|
Returns | Generally stable, lower potential for rapid growth. | Higher potential for rapid growth, but also higher volatility. |
Accessibility & Transfer | Can be cumbersome to store and transfer. | Easily stored and transferred digitally, globally. |
Divisibility | Can be divided, but less granular than Bitcoin. | Highly divisible, allowing for micro-transactions. |
Transparency | Ownership can be opaque. | Transactions are recorded on a public ledger (blockchain). |
Currently hovering near the $30,000 mark, Bitcoin’s recent rally, as noted by market analytics firm Kaiko, is significantly correlated with gold’s performance. This correlation, exceeding 50% and reaching 57%, signifies a growing investor perception of Bitcoin as a safe haven asset alongside gold.
Why Bitcoin is Gaining Traction as a Safe Haven
For a long time, Bitcoin’s price swings and lack of regulatory oversight painted it as a risky bet. However, several key characteristics are now positioning it as a haven in turbulent times:
- Decentralization: Unlike traditional currencies, Bitcoin isn’t controlled by central banks. This shields it, to a large extent, from the direct impacts of inflation and governmental policy decisions.
- Limited Supply: The finite supply of 21 million Bitcoins makes it a potential hedge against inflation. As fiat currencies can be printed, potentially devaluing them, Bitcoin’s scarcity offers a different dynamic.
- Financial Freedom: Bitcoin allows for borderless transactions without intermediaries. This provides individuals with greater control over their assets and reduces reliance on traditional banking systems.
- Digital Scarcity: In an increasingly digital world, Bitcoin’s inherent digital scarcity resonates with investors seeking to store value in the digital realm.
Navigating the Landscape: Opportunities and Considerations
The growing correlation between Bitcoin and gold presents both opportunities and considerations for investors:
- Portfolio Diversification: Including Bitcoin in a portfolio alongside traditional assets like gold can enhance diversification and potentially mitigate risk during periods of market volatility.
- Hedge Against Uncertainty: Both Bitcoin and gold can act as hedges against inflation, currency devaluation, and geopolitical instability.
- Volatility Remains: While the correlation with gold is increasing, Bitcoin remains a volatile asset. Investors should be prepared for price fluctuations.
- Regulatory Landscape: The regulatory environment for cryptocurrencies is still evolving. Staying informed about potential regulatory changes is crucial.
